2009. Pessac Leognan style...wow, this does not smell like Gamay! Petrol, smoke, cab-like notes of black current, smoke, graphite. This is awesome!! Over 50 year old vines. Very low yields of 18hl/hectare. Whole cluster but no carbonic maceration. Stainless and neutral barrel aging. Fabien Duperray, a name to watch out for! — 10 years ago
